As nouns, function word is a hypernym of preposition; that is, function word is a word with a broader meaning than preposition:
  • preposition: a function word that combines with a noun or pronoun or noun phrase to form a prepositional phrase that can have an adverbial or adjectival relation to some other word
  • function word: a word that is uninflected and serves a grammatical function but has little identifiable meaning
Other hypernyms of preposition include closed-class word.
